Note:
L Never install telephone wiring during a lightning
storm.
L The AC adaptor must remain connected at all
times. (It is normal for the adaptor to feel warm
during use.)
L The AC adaptor should be connected to a
vertically oriented or floor-mounted AC outlet.
Do not connect the AC adaptor to a ceiling-
mounted AC outlet, as the weight of the adaptor
may cause it to become disconnected.
L The unit will not work during a power failure. We
recommend you connect a standard telephone
on the same line for power protection.
Location
L For maximum distance and noise-free
operation, place your base unit:
away from electrical appliances such as TVs,
radios, personal computers or other phones.
in a convenient, high and central location.
